The Nine Network has confirmed broadcast details for what’s described as a ‘History-making week of Football’ when Real Madrid CF, Manchester City FC and AS Roma meet this month in the 2015 International Champions Cup (ICC) Australia.

The feast of football will also feature matches between Liverpool FC and Australian A-League teams Brisbane Roar and Adelaide United.

Nine Network sports presenter Clint Stanaway will host all the action, with expert commentary from football presenter Brenton Speed, former English Premier League and A-League forward Michael Bridges, and Socceroo and Melbourne Victory player Archie Thompson. Nine sports presenter Sam Squiers will be reporting from the sidelines.

Wide World of Sports EP Alex Rolls stating: “Altogether, there will be 25 games of football in less than four weeks on Nine’s Wide World of Sports. The headliners will be Ronaldo’s Real Madrid, Manchester City and AS Roma playing at the MCG, plus Liverpool taking on our own A-League teams, all in one incredible week. Life doesn’t get much better if you love football.”

As part of the International Champions Cup coverage, Nine will also televise an additional 20 overseas games, featuring megastar clubs Barcelona FC, Manchester United, Chelsea FC, AC Milan and Inter Milan.

Viewers will be able to simulcast every match on 9Jumpin, allowing football fans to live-stream every game.  

In addition to 9Jumpin’s live-streams, viewers will be able to catch up on all 25 matches allowing them to watch what they want, when they want. These complete matches will available on every device - anytime, anyplace.
